Description

Experience untouched nature in the Tamina Valley.


In winter, it is peaceful up here. A cross-country ski trail is laid out on the valley floor; aside from that, there is a small road which in winter is not plowed, but prepared as a winter hiking route. From the starting point in Vättis, there are approximately 20 km of cross-country ski trails (Kunkels 10 km and Gaspus 7 km) as well as a 2 km long night trail.


When the snow melts at Tödi in spring, the meltwater embarks on an adventurous journey. For ten years, it flows underground, absorbing minerals and warming to 36.5 degrees Celsius, until it surfaces far away in the Tamina Gorge. From there, it reaches nearby Bad Ragaz via a pipeline, where it enhances the wellbeing of spa guests in the Tamina Thermal Baths.

Directions

Public Transport

By train to Bad Ragaz, then by bus to the Vättis, Dorf stop.

Travel Information

Exit the highway at Bad Ragaz, then continue on the main road to Pfäfers. Continue through the village of Pfäfers to Vättis.

Parking

Parking spaces are available opposite the gas station in the village center (Calfeisenstrasse) or at the Vättis, Dorf bus stop.
